Mayor Greg Nickels took office in January of 2002 and was re-elected in 2005. His first term focused on the basic services that would restore people's confidence in City government. Over the past five years, the City has made tremendous progress on many fronts. We've taken great strides on light rail, the South Lake Union streetcar and closing the maintenance gap in our transportation system. We are making Seattle the most-prepared city in America for disasters. We've laid the foundation for great new jobs and economic growth. We're working to ensure that every person has a place to call home. And we have become a world-renowned leader in the effort to prevent global warming.


Mayor Greg Nickels delivered the State of the City address on Wednesday, March 7, 2007. In it, he announced major improvements for policing Seattle's neighborhoods.
